Overhaul ruby-2.7.2-git-2.29-chrome-85-node-12.18-yarn-1.22-docker-19.03.1 image
ruby-2.7.2-git-2.29-chrome-85-node-12.18-yarn-1.22-docker-19.03.1
image has been patchworked (!361 (merged), !322 (merged), !321 (merged), !317 (merged), !311 (merged), !299 (merged), !283 (merged), !271 (merged), !225 (merged), !215 (merged)) after its inception (!141 (merged)) and diverged into 6 image tags (!385 (merged), !337 (merged), !330 (merged), !296 (merged), !273 (merged), !188 (merged)), and so it is time to overhaul the image.
History and Why
The image ruby-2.7.2-git-2.29-chrome-85-node-12.18-yarn-1.22-docker-19.03.1
was originally developed for Capybara-based rspec on gitlab-com/www-gitlab-com
, but it came to be used in other projects such as gitlab-com/people-group/peopleops-eng/assessment-tool
and gitlab-org/charts/gitlab
for Capybara-/Selenium-based rspec jobs.
Where the image is used (as of 2021-03-23)
-
https://gitlab.com/gitlab-com/www-gitlab-com
:-
🔼 too old...🚧 gitlab-com/www-gitlab-com!75872 (merged)
-
-
https://gitlab.com/gitlab-com/people-group/peopleops-eng/assessment-tool
:-
🔼 gitlab-com/people-group/peopleops-eng/assessment-tool!76🚧 gitlab-com/people-group/peopleops-eng/assessment-tool!98
-
-
https://gitlab.com/gitlab-org/charts/gitlab
: